Offshore Successes for LinkQuest Acoustic Modems

In recent months, USA-based LinkQuest has shipped close to 100 underwater acoustic modems for worldwide offshore oilfield deployments. LinkQuest's underwater acoustic modems are based on proprietary Broadband Acoustic Spread Spectrum technology and have been extensively used in the offshore oil fields worldwide over the years.

Recently, a large number of high-frequency UWM2000 and 2000H modems were shipped for downhole pressure testing and monitoring and FPSO mooring line monitoring in offshore oil field projects. Low-frequency UWM3000 modems and medium-frequency UWM4000 and UWM4010 modems were shipped for seabed seismic monitoring of offshore oil and gas field reservoirs in large-scale deployments, real-time deepwater multi-sensor data monitoring and deepwater real-time AUV data communication.
